How they compare
Cote d'Ivoire currently reports 13.0% against 11.5% in Togo, a difference of 1.5%.
That makes Cote d'Ivoire's figure about 1.1 times Togo's.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 14 shared years of data; in 1984 it was Cote d'Ivoire ahead.
Cote d'Ivoire ranks 21st and Togo ranks 24th of 131 countries.
Cote d'Ivoire has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Cote d'Ivoire | Togo |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 50.1% | 41.3% | 8.8% | Cote d'Ivoire |
| 1990s | 43.2% | 33.8% | 9.4% | Cote d'Ivoire |
| 2000s | 41.3% | 19.7% | 21.7% | Cote d'Ivoire |
| 2010s | 25.5% | 12.9% | 12.6% | Cote d'Ivoire |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Number of repeaters in a given grade in a given school year, expressed as a percentage of enrolment in that grade the previous school year. Divide the number of repeaters in a given grade in school year t+1 by the number of pupils from the same cohort enrolled in the same grade in the previous school year t.
